WebOct 17, 2024 · The home office deduction allows you to deduct expenses directly related to maintaining your home office. You can also deduct a portion of certain expenses that are associated with your home, but are not deductible by the average homeowner. These expenses include insurance, utilities, repairs, security system expenses, maid service, … WebJun 1, 2024 · Limit on write-offs - the law puts a cap on how much you can deduct for the business use of the home. Basically, your home office deductions can’t exceed your home-based business income. In other words, home office expenses can’t create a tax loss to shelter other income. literary artists representatives

WebNov 17, 2016 · The general rule with home office deductions is that the deduction cannot generate a business loss. But there’s an exception to this rule. If you own your house and pay a mortgage or property taxes, the portion of the deduction pertaining to those two … WebSep 9, 2024 · If your business’s net income is negative, you can’t claim the home office deduction to increase your loss. Second, you can only take the home office deduction …

WebIf, say, you have $12,000 in income, $10,000 in expenses and a $3,000 in home-office expenses, you carry $1,000 of the home office bills forward to next year. That includes depreciation.
